Vallahalli Population - Mysore, Karnataka

Vallahalli is a small village located in Heggadadevankote Taluka of Mysore district, Karnataka with total 17 families residing. The Vallahalli village has population of 85 of which 43 are males while 42 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Vallahalli village population of children with age 0-6 is 12 which makes up 14.12 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Vallahalli village is 977 which is higher than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Vallahalli as per census is 1000, higher than Karnataka average of 948.

Vallahalli village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Vallahalli village was 57.53 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Vallahalli Male literacy stands at 59.46 % while female literacy rate was 55.56 %.
